Excercising

Filed in: Accessories, Fashion, Movies, Shopping

jane fonda flashdance royal tenenbaums running shorts leg warmers

After a lot of consideration and years of experience I have come to the conclusion that the only way I can really go through with exercising is to have fun with it. For that purpose I have gathered information from movies like Flashdance and The Royal Tenenbaums as well as Jane Fonda´s videos from the 80´s. All of these looks are quite over the top, but at the same time, the only way I can imagine jogging down the street is by wearing a cute outfit. Or a fun outfit. With some good music on the iPod you might even feel like you´re actually in the movie. Retro looks are always fun. American Apparel have, as I´ve mention before, a whole lot of the perfect garments, from the completely spaced out ones to the completely plain ones. This includes tiny running shorts, oversized tees and one-pieces. At Sock Dreams you find a great selection of leg warmers. These are crucial if you´re doing yoga or dancing cause then the Flashdance look is important. A set of nice sweatbands can also be a good investment and at 3rd Power Outlet you can choose from a lot of different ones for $1.99 each. Now only one question remains: Will I, when it comes down to it, actually dare show myself in public in this? It´s one thing that you know yourself that you´re being ironic, but will other people get it?

Sixties Fashion Sources

Filed in: Fashion, Movies

rosemarys baby catherine

The 60’s is hot right now in fashion and will continue to be at least a season longer. I find it helpful to turn to the original sources to get inspiration, that way you can be trendy without looking like everybody else.

MOVIES

A very smart and enjoyable way to do this is to watch movies. I have here picked a few good movies from the 60’s that may come in very handy these days.

Rosemary’s Baby Rosemary’s outfits are very typical for the 60’s, and the movie is also one of the best horror movies ever.

Psycho Another horror movie.

La Dolce Vita

Darling I have never seen it, but it was Julie Christine’s (see under icons) most important movie.

ICONS

Besides movies it’s also very helpful to have a look at icons from the right decade. This way you can’t go wrong. The icons you should be the most aware of in this matter are:

Catherine Deneuve

Jackie Kennedy Who will never go out of style.

Twiggy Who is just adorable.

Julie Christine As mention under the movie Darling.
